Title    onHand/Ruputer I/O Address List

--------------------------------------------------------------------------------
   Address  Bit   Feature
1. 000000H   -    Unused

2. 00001*H   -    LCD DRIVER CS^

3. 00002*H   -    FLAH Memory CS^

4. 000030H   -    RTC CS^
             D7    -
             D6    -
             D5    -
             D4    -
             D3    -
             D2    -
             D1    -
             D0    RTC Chip enable  ON/OFF(1/0)

5. 000040H   -    Battery voltage detection control
             D7    -
             D6    -
             D5    -
             D4    -
             D3    -
             D2    -
             D1    -
             D0    Battery Voltage detector ON/OFF(1/0)

6. 00005*H   -    Key input status
   000050H   -    HSCKOPRXDLRXDCHGSNS/TEST key input status
             D7    -
             D6    -
             D5    -
             D4    HSCKOP bonding option (1/0) :3.6864Mhz ="1", 1.8432Mhz ="0"
             D3    RXDL   ON/OFF(1/0)          :RS-232C connection="1", disconnection="0"
             D2    RXD    ON/OFF(1/0)          :RS-232C connection and no data transferred="1",Other="0"
             D1    CHGSNS ON/OFF(1/0)          :Battery is not installed="1", Battery is installed="0"
             D0    /TEST  ON/OFF(1/0)          :Default examination key
   000051H   -    K0-K7 key input status
             D7    K7    ON/OFF(1/0)           :Cursor pointer (down key)
             D6    K6    ON/OFF(1/0)           :Cursor pointer (right key)
             D5    K5    ON/OFF(1/0)           :Cursor pointer (up key)
             D4    K4    ON/OFF(1/0)           :Cursor pointer (left key)
             D3    K3    ON/OFF(1/0)           :ENTER button
             D2    K2    ON/OFF(1/0)           :EL button
             D1    K1    ON/OFF(1/0)           :MENU button
             D0    K0    ON/OFF(1/0)           :FILER/TIME button
   000052H   -    K0-K3 key (side button) input chattering protection settings
             D7    -
             D6    -         PUSH Key       Data
             D5    -           Setting     D2 D1 D0
             D4    -           2048Hz      1  1  1
             D3    -           1024Hz      1  1  0
             D2    *            512Hz      1  0  1
             D1    *            256Hz      1  0  0
             D0    *            128Hz      0  1  1
                                 64Hz      0  1  0
                                 32Hz      0  0  1
                                 16Hz      0  0  0
   000053H   -    K4-K7 key (cursor pointer) input chattering protection clock settings
             D7    -
             D6    -       Cursor pointer   Data
             D5    -       Key Settings    D2 D1 D0
             D4    -           2048Hz      1  1  1
             D3    -           1024Hz      1  1  0
             D2    *            512Hz      1  0  1
             D1    *            256Hz      1  0  0
             D0    *            128Hz      0  1  1
                                 64Hz      0  1  0
                                 32Hz      0  0  1
                                 16Hz      0  0  0

7. 000060H   -    Buzzer volume control
             D7    -
             D6    -
             D5    -
             D4    -
             D3    *        Level             Data       Buzzer frequency
                          (Volume)         D3 D2 D1 D0     Duty ratio
                          Level 1(Max)      1  0  0  1        4/8
             D2    *      Level 2           1  0  0  0      3.5/8
                          Level 3           0  1  1  1        3/8
                          Level 4           0  1  1  0      2.5/8
             D1    *      Level 5           0  1  0  1        2/8
                          Level 6           0  1  0  0      1.5/8
                          Level 7           0  0  1  1        1/8
             D0    *      Level 8(Min)      0  0  1  0      0.5/8
                           Not used         0  0  0  1         -
                           Buzzer stop      0  0  0  0         0

8. 00007*H   -    Communication control
   000070H   -    Communication type selection
             D7    -
             D6    -
             D5    -
             D4    -
             D3    -      Communication type        Data
             D2    *                                D2 D1 D0
                          Study remote control 2    1  1  1    :Study remote control 2 communication is selected
                          Not used                  1  1  0    :Not used
                          SIR adapter               1  0  1    :SIR adapter mode communication is selected
             D1    *      Study remote control      1  0  0    :Study remote control communication is selected
                          ASK                       0  1  1    :ASK communication is selected
                          RS-232C                   0  1  0    :RS-232C communication is selected
             D0    *      SIR                       0  0  1    :SIR communication is selected
                          None                      0  0  0    :communication is not selected
   000071H   -    SIR decode type setting
             D7    -
             D6    -
             D5    -
             D4    -
             D3    3/16 bit width pulse receiving permission bit
             D2    1.6usec width and 3/16 bit width pulse receiving permission bit
             D1    3/16 bit width sending permission bit
             D0    1.6usec width sending permission bit
   000072H     SIR communication baud rate/ASK/remote control digital filter clock settings
             D7    -
             D6    -
             D5    -
             D4    -
             D3    *   Baud rate    Data     ASK/ remote control digital filter
                          (bps)  D3 D2 D1 D0       Transmitted frequency
                           300   1  0  1  0      0.96 -  1.92KHz  
             D2    *       600   1  0  0  1      1.92 -  3.84Khz  
                          1200   1  0  0  0      3.84 -  7.68Khz  
                          2400   0  1  1  1      7.68 -  15.36Khz 
             D1    *      4800   0  1  1  0     15.36 -  30.72Khz 
                          9600   0  1  0  1     30.72 -  61.44Khz 
                         19200   0  1  0  0     61.44 - 122.88Khz 
             D0    *     38400   0  0  1  1    122.88 - 184.32Khz 
                         57600   0  0  1  0    184.32 - 368.64Khz 
                        115200   0  0  0  1    368.64KHz or the above
                       disable   0  0  0  0        Stop

9. 00008*H   -    CPU IRQ0-2 interruption control / LCD driver clock control / IREQ1,2 interruption frequency settings
   000080H   -    CPU IRQ0-2 interruption control/LCD driver clock control
             D7    Interruption signal divider circuit reset/reset cancel (1/0)
             D6    -
             D5    -
             D4    TIMER CLOCK (8KHz) enable/disable(1/0)
             D3    LCD Driver CLK (16kHz) enable/disable(1/0)
             D2    IRQ2 (*Hz) Interrupt enable/disable(1/0)
             D1    IRQ1 (*Hz) Interrupt enable/disable(1/0)
             D0    IRQ0 (1Hz) Interrupt enable/disable(1/0)
   000081H   -     IRQ1 interruption frequency settings
             D7    -
             D6    -
                      IRQ1 interruption         Data 
                         frequency        D5 D4 D3 D2 D1 D0
             D5    *       64Hz           1  0  0  0  0  0
             D4    *       32Hz           0  1  0  0  0  0
             D3    *       16Hz           0  0  1  0  0  0
             D2    *        8Hz           0  0  0  1  0  0
             D1    *        4Hz           0  0  0  0  1  0
             D0    *        2Hz           0  0  0  0  0  1
   000082H   -   IRQ2 interruption frequency settings
             D7    -
             D6    -
                      IRQ2 interruption         Data
                         frequency        D5 D4 D3 D2 D1 D0
             D5    *       64Hz           1  0  0  0  0  0
             D4    *       32Hz           0  1  0  0  0  0
             D3    *       16Hz           0  0  1  0  0  0
             D2    *        8Hz           0  0  0  1  0  0
             D1    *        4Hz           0  0  0  0  1  0
             D0    *        2Hz           0  0  0  0  0  1
